Collingwood Football Club forward Jordan De Goey has been charged with assault offences in the United States.
The New York City Police Department told the ABC Mr De Goey and 28-year-old Australian man Luke Dyson were charged with assault and forcible touching. It relates to an alleged incident that happened at the PHD Rooftop Lounge at the Dream Hotel in the Chelsea district in the early hours of Saturday morning (local time). The Collingwood Football Club said it was "aware of a report involving Jordan De Goey". Police said they responded to an emergency services call from a 35-year-old woman who claimed she was groped by two men on the dance floor. When the woman's 37-year-old male friend tried to intervene, he was punched, kicked and struck in the face with a glass bottle, police alleged. Mr De Goey and Mr Dyson were arrested at the scene and are currently in custody waiting to see a judge. Police said all parties involved in the incident were intoxicated and were not previously known to each other. The NYPD said the 37-year-old man suffered pain and swelling to his lips and body, and the 35-year-old woman was not injured but was described as distressed. Both refused medical attention. A Collingwood spokesperson said the club had yet to speak to Mr De Goey. "The club is attempting to contact Jordan, who is in the USA, to determine the facts of the matter," a spokesperson said in a statement. "The club will not be in a position to comment further until it has done so." |

Congratulations Melbourne Football Club. The 57 year drought has been broken. The Demons win their 13th VFL/AFL premiership. They were far too good tonight - 74 point winners..which is their biggest margin win in Grand Finals. Also they scored 140 points - the last time a team scored 140 or more points was Geelong in the 2007 Grand Final (163 points). I am sure Neale Daniher will be so very very happy too. Also a mention to the Western Bulldogs who flew to Tasmania, South Australia and WA to get to the Grand Final - a big effort.
